How to Reach

There are several ways to reach Vancouver from Strathmore:

  • By car: The drive from Strathmore to Vancouver takes approximately 12 hours.
  • By plane: There are no direct flights from Strathmore to Vancouver. However, you can fly from Calgary International Airport (YYC) to Vancouver International Airport (YVR).
  • By train: There is no train service between Strathmore and Vancouver.
  • By bus: There is no direct bus service between Strathmore and Vancouver. However, you can take a bus from Strathmore to Calgary and then transfer to a bus to Vancouver.

Where to Go

There are many great places to visit in Vancouver, including:

  • Stanley Park: Stanley Park is a large park located on the north shore of Vancouver. The park is home to a variety of attractions, including the Stanley Park Seawall, the Brockton Point Lighthouse, and the Siwash Rock.
  • Granville Island Market: Granville Island Market is a public market located on Granville Island. The market is home to a variety of vendors selling fresh produce, seafood, meat, cheese, and baked goods.
  • Vancouver Art Gallery: The Vancouver Art Gallery is a art museum located in downtown Vancouver. The museum houses a collection of over 10,000 works of art, including paintings, sculptures, and photographs.
  • Gastown: Gastown is a historic neighborhood located in downtown Vancouver. The neighborhood is home to many Victorian-era buildings, as well as a variety of shops, restaurants, and bars.
  • Chinatown: Chinatown is a historic neighborhood located in downtown Vancouver. The neighborhood is home to a variety of Chinese restaurants, shops, and cultural attractions.
